Plan for Comfort in Every Season
A pavilion can be more than a place to sit outside during warm summer days. With the right design, it can become a comfortable outdoor space that your family can enjoy throughout the year. Whether you want a space for relaxing, dining, entertaining guests, or spending time with family, careful planning can help you get more use from your pavilion.
The first step is choosing the right location. Think about how the sun moves across your yard, the direction of the wind, and how the pavilion will connect with your home and other outdoor areas. A good location can provide shade during hot days while also giving you a pleasant view of your yard.
The roof is another important part of a year-round pavilion. A strong roof can provide protection from sun, rain, and snow. You can also consider adding gutters to help move rainwater away from the structure. The shape and design of the roof should also fit the style of your home.
Comfortable seating is important as well. Choose outdoor furniture that can handle changing weather conditions. You may want a dining table for meals, comfortable chairs for relaxing, or a combination of seating options. Storage can also be useful for cushions, outdoor games, and other items.
Lighting can make your pavilion more useful after sunset. Ceiling lights, wall lights, string lights, or recessed lighting can create a comfortable atmosphere while providing enough visibility for outdoor activities.
Add Features for Tulsa Weather and Outdoor Living
When designing Tulsa Pavilions / Pool Houses, it is important to think about the local weather. Tulsa can experience hot summers, strong storms, cold weather, and changing temperatures throughout the year. A pavilion designedfor multiple seasons should include features that help make the space comfortable in different conditions.
Ceiling fans can help move air during hot summer days. Outdoor-rated heaters can provide warmth when temperatures drop. Depending on the design, screens or outdoor curtains can also provide protection from insects, wind, and strong sunlight.
An outdoor kitchen can make the pavilion even more useful. A grill, countertop, refrigerator, or small sink can give you a convenient place to prepare food without constantly walking back into the house. If you enjoy entertaining, this can turn the pavilion into a natural gathering area.
You can also include a fireplace or fire feature if it fits your design and local requirements. A fire feature can provide warmth and create a relaxing atmosphere during cooler evenings. Safety should always be considered when adding heat sources to an outdoor structure.
The materials you choose also matter. Use durable materials designed for outdoor conditions and select finishes that are easy to maintain. Good construction can help your pavilion remain attractive and useful for years.
